Web1. Power-on the system. When the F1 prompt appears, press F1. The Configuration/Setup Utility menu appears. 2. Select Devices and I/O Ports. 3. Select a device or port; use the Left Arrow and Right Arrow keys to advance through the settings available. The Devices and I/O Ports choice appears only on the full Configuration/Setup menu. WebThe following examples are short code examples how to write to I/O ports using different languages. In the examples I have used I/O address 378h which is one of the addresses where parallel port can be. The typical parallel port I/O addess configurations seen on PCs with ISA bus: LPT1: 3BCh, LPT2: 378h, LPT3: 278h LPT1: 378h, LPT2: 278h LPT1: …

Web10 mei 2024 · These functions access 32-bit ports. longword is either declared as unsigned long or unsigned int, according to the platform. Like word I/O, "long" I/O is not available on M68k and S390. Note that no 64-bit port I/O operations are defined.
